Transporting bedridden patients is a complex medical process that requires special equipment, trained personnel, and careful planning. For patients who have undergone surgery, have cancer, neurological disorders, or limited mobility, safe transportation is a critical stage of treatment and rehabilitation.

 

Medical Expert organizes professional transportation of bedridden patients within Ukraine and abroad, complying with international medical safety standards.

 

When is it necessary to transport a bedridden patient?

Medical transportation in a lying position is necessary in cases where the patient cannot move independently or needs constant medical supervision:

  • after surgical procedures
  • in cases of cancer
  • after a stroke or traumatic brain injury
  • in cases of musculoskeletal disorders
  • when transferring between clinics or for treatment abroad

 

How is the transportation of bedridden patients organized?

The transportation process is planned individually, taking into account the patient's condition, route, and medical indications. The organization includes:

  • specialized medical transport or ambulance
  • stretchers, vacuum mattresses, fixation systems
  • oxygen support and medical equipment
  • accompaniment by a doctor or paramedic, if necessary
  • monitoring of the patient's condition throughout the entire route

 

For international transportation, medical documents, coordination with clinics, and border crossing logistics are additionally organized.

Frequently asked questions (FAQ)

Can a patient on a ventilator be transported? Yes, our ambulances are equipped with transport ventilators with autonomous power supply and backup oxygen cylinders. The team is accompanied by an intensive care physician.

  

What documents are required for transportation abroad? A medical report with the diagnosis and doctor's recommendations, the results of the latest examinations, a passport, an official invitation from a foreign clinic (issued by Medical Expert), and a visa for treatment (we can help you obtain one). We prepare all documents in a foreign language.

 

Can a patient be transported after surgery? Yes, but you need permission from the doctor who performed the surgery. Our doctor consults with your surgeon to assess the risks.

  

Who accompanies the patient during transport? A medical team of three people: an intensive care doctor, a paramedic, and a nurse. One relative may also travel for moral support (space in the ambulance is limited, so this must be agreed upon in advance).

 

Can a child be transported? Yes, Medical Expert organizes pediatric transport with a pediatrician as part of the team. The equipment is adapted for children. Parents can accompany their child.
